Overview

The Institute for Not-for-Profit Management Program is a unique and transformative experience, designed to help nonprofit leaders successfully develop their organizations' directions, policies and programs.

It is a highly interactive 20-day program (four non-consecutive weeks, each with specific objectives) for senior executives that explores the foundations of management, helping participants to sharpen their skills in strategic management, finance, fund development, marketing, and organizational behavior.

The program provides participants the opportunity to step back, see the big picture and develop an actionable plan. Through intensive exercises, faculty interaction and collaboration with diverse peers, participants learn to integrate theory and practice, giving them tools that are immediately applicable at their organizations.
